#ADA88C Hex Color Code

#ADA88C

The Hexadecimal Color #ADA88C is a contrast shade of Dark Gray. #ADA88C RGB value is rgb(173, 168, 140). RGB Color Model of #ADA88C consists of 67% red, 65% green and 54% blue. HSL color Mode of #ADA88C has 51°(degrees) Hue, 17%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#ADA88C color has an wavelength of 587.88889n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#ADA88C is #CCCC99.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#ADA88C is #AA8. The Closest Color to #ADA88C is #A9A9A9. Official Name of #ADA88C Hex Code is Locust. CMYK stands for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(Black). Starting with a white canvas, various amounts of cyan, magenta, yellow, and black ink are combined to absorb or subtract specific wavelengths of light, resulting in the desired color.

To get 25% Saturated #ADA88C Color, you need to convert the hex color #ADA88C to the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color space, increase the saturation value by 25%, and then convert it back to the hex color. To desaturate a color by 25%, we need to reduce its saturation level while keeping the same hue and lightness. Saturation represents the intensity or vividness of a color. A 100% saturation means the color is fully vivid, while a 0% saturation results in a shade of gray. To make a color 25% darker or 25% lighter, you need to reduce the intensity of each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components by 25% or increase it to 25%. Inverting a #ADA88C hex color involves converting each of its RGB (Red, Green, Blue) components to their complementary values. The complementary color is found by subtracting each component's value from the maximum value of 255.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#ADA88C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
